How they compare
Iceland currently reports 83.13 against 81.99 in Thailand, a difference of 1.14.
The two have swapped places 3 times across 111 shared years of data; in 1990 it was Thailand ahead.
Iceland ranks 8th and Thailand ranks 9th of 40 countries.
Across the 12 decades both report, Iceland averaged higher in 8 and Thailand in 4.

About this data
Long-run economic scenarios (to 2100) are produced every 2-3 years to look at factors influencing the global economy that play out over many decades. Different vintages look at a different set of scenarios described in an associated publication. Selected series from these scenarios are available here for individual OECD, accession and G20 economies. A breakdown of the global economy by regions (following World Bank definitions) is also provided.
